Alaska Places of 5,000 or More Population—With ZIP and Area Codes
Source: U.S. Bureau of the Census, Department of Commerce.
The following is a list of places of 5,000 or more inhabitants recognized by the Bureau of the Census, U.S. Deptartment of Commerce, based on July 1, 2004 Census Bureau estimates. Also given are 1990 census populations. For instructions and further information, see places in the United States by population.
For some places listed, no area code and/or ZIP code is available. — = Not available.
ZIP | Place | 2004 | 1990 |
*99501 | Anchorage | 272,687 | 226,338 |
*99559 | Bethel | 6,106 | 4,674 |
*99708 | College (c) | 11,402 | 11,249 |
99702 | Eielson AFB (c) | 5,400 | 5,251 |
*99701 | Fairbanks | 30,435 | 30,843 |
99603 | Homer | 5,252 | 3,660 |
*99801 | Juneau | 31,118 | 26,751 |
99669 | Kalifornsky (c) | 5,846 | 285 |
*99611 | Kenai | 7,379 | 6,327 |
*99901 | Ketchikan | 7,423 | 8,263 |
99654 | Knik-Fairview (c) | 7,049 | 272 |
*99615 | Kodiak | 6,264 | 6,365 |
Kupreanof | 22 | ||
99654 | Lakes (c) | 6,706 | — |
99645 | Palmer | 6,163 | 2,901 |
*99835 | Sitka | 8,849 | 8,588 |
*99654 | Wasilla | 7,738 | 4,028 |
